Ticket #4471 — Loading Dock Hours, Ferncote Building

Heads up for all team assistants: the loading dock at Ferncote now only accepts deliveries between 07:30 and 11:00 on weekdays. Anything arriving later gets turned away, so please reschedule your courier slots accordingly. The dock roller door stays shut outside those hours. If you need to let a driver in during the window, the side-door keypad takes the code listed below.

staff pass of yahag-tawep = bdg-MQQCS-7

# Flaglight Rollouts — Approvals

Quick version for on-call: any rollout touching more than 5% of traffic needs an approval in Flaglight before the ramp continues. Kill switches don't need approval — just flip them and note it in the incident channel. Scheduled ramps pause automatically if error budget burns hot. If you're stuck at 2 a.m. with a pending approval, there's one person authorized to override, and that's the approver below.

account owner for tagep-bafof: Norael Gilax Juleth

## Building Access — Spares Room (Hullbrook Annex)

Contractors: the spare hardware room is down the east corridor on the ground floor, third door on the left. Sign in at the front desk first and grab a visitor lanyard. Anything you take out, jot it in the blue logbook — yes, even the little stuff. The door self-locks, so don't wedge it. To get in, punch in the code below.

staff pass of hagug-taguf = bdg-HJ-9

## Fuel Report Contacts — Halverd Logistics Fleet

The weekly fuel-usage report covers all vehicles in the Halverd Logistics fleet and is generated every Monday from the telemetry warehouse. If figures look wrong, first confirm the telemetry ingest completed — check the pipeline dashboard before raising anything. Questions about depot assignments go to the regional coordinator; questions about the report logic itself go to the analytics team. For missing vehicles or duplicated entries, contact the fleet data steward directly.

escalation mailbox, kaweg-kahif: druwyn.sordor@nelvroworks.corp